Major Power Outage Hits Berlin: Thousands Affected in Capital City

Spread the love

On Monday evening, Berlin experienced a major power outage that impacted thousands of residents and businesses across multiple districts. The blackout began at approximately 6:30 PM local time and was traced back to a fault in a high-voltage transformer at a critical substation.

Impact on Transportation and Public Safety

The outage caused significant disruptions to public transportation systems, with tram and bus lines facing delays or temporary suspension. Traffic lights malfunctioned citywide, leading to congestion and heightened safety concerns. Authorities advised drivers to exercise caution and follow temporary traffic regulations.

Response and Restoration Efforts

BerlinEnergy, the city’s power provider, confirmed the transformer failure and dispatched repair teams promptly. A spokesperson stated, “Our teams are on-site and doing everything to fix the issue as quickly as possible,” with an estimated full restoration period of up to 12 hours.

Effects on Businesses and Residents

Many shops, restaurants, and offices closed early due to lack of power. Residents faced challenges charging devices and using household appliances. Hospitals switched to emergency generators to ensure continuous patient care. Local authorities also opened emergency shelters for vulnerable populations, particularly those depending on medical equipment.

Community Support and Ongoing Developments

Volunteers and community groups offered assistance and distributed water and supplies to those affected. Partial power was restored by midnight in some neighborhoods, gradually improving conditions. BerlinEnergy is actively monitoring the grid to prevent further outages.

Looking Ahead

Officials have launched an investigation into the transformer failure to prevent similar incidents. This event underscores the challenges cities face with aging power infrastructure and increasing energy demands. The mayor of Berlin has called for greater investment to enhance the energy grid’s resilience.
